作为Excel操作专家,对于Excel中计算同比增长率的方法非常熟悉。通常,在Excel中我们可以使用几种不同的方法来计算同比增长率,具体取决于数据的布局和个人偏好。以下是一些常用的方法及其简要说明:
直接计算增长率:
假设我们有两个年份的数据,其中A1单元格是基准年份(例如,去年)的数据,B1单元格是当前年份(例如,今年)的数据。
要计算同比增长率,我们可以使用以下公式:
=(B1-A1)/A1*100这个公式计算了两个年份之间的数据差异,并将其与基准年份的数据相比较,得出百分比形式的增长率。
使用LAG函数(需要安装Analysis ToolPak插件):
LAG函数可以用于引用前一个数据点的值,这在处理时间序列数据时特别有用。
假设A1单元格存储着当前年份的数据,我们可以使用以下公式来计算同比增长率:
=(A1-LAG(A1,1))/LAG(A1,1)*100这里,
LAG(A1,1)会返回A1单元格前一个数据点的值(即去年的数据),然后我们可以按照与直接计算增长率相同的方法进行计算。
使用LOOKUP函数:
LOOKUP函数可以在一行或一列中查找一个值,并返回同一位置或另一行/列中对应的值。
在计算同比增长率的上下文中,我们可以使用LOOKUP函数来找到去年的数据,并使用类似于直接计算增长率的公式。
具体的LOOKUP公式可能会根据数据布局的不同而有所变化,但一般形式可能类似于:
=(B1-LOOKUP(某个条件,查找范围))/查找的去年数据*100
需要注意的是,以上方法都需要正确布局的数据和适当的单元格引用才能有效工作。此外,在使用这些函数时,还应确保数据类型(例如,数字格式)和设置(例如,是否启用了分析工具包插件)是正确的。
另外,虽然GROWTH函数在Excel中用于根据现有数据计算预测的指数增长,但它并不直接用于计算同比增长率。GROWTH函数通常用于趋势分析和预测未来值,而不是计算两个具体时间点之间的增长率。因此,在计算同比增长率时,我们更倾向于使用上述提到的直接计算、LAG函数或LOOKUP函数等方法。
